AMO(Analysis Management Objects)를 사용하여 개발Developing with Analysis Management Objects (AMO)

적용 대상:예SQL Server Analysis Services아니요Azure Analysis ServicesAPPLIES TO:yesSQL Server Analysis ServicesnoAzure Analysis ServicesAnalysis Management Objects (AMO)가 실행 중인 인스턴스를 관리 하 여 응용 프로그램 프로그래밍 방식으로 액세스 하는 개체의 전체 라이브러리 MicrosoftMicrosoft SQL ServerSQL Server Analysis ServicesAnalysis Services합니다. Analysis Management Objects (AMO) is the complete library of programmatically accessed objects that enables an application to manage a running instance of MicrosoftMicrosoft SQL ServerSQL Server Analysis ServicesAnalysis Services.

이 섹션에서는 주요 개체, 주요 개체를 사용하는 방법과 시기 및 주요 개체의 상호 관련 방식에 중점을 두어 AMO 개념에 대해 설명합니다.This section explains AMO concepts, focusing on major objects, how and when to use them, and the way they are interrelated. 특정 개체나 클래스에 대 한 자세한 내용은 다음을 참조 합니다.For more information about specific objects or classes, see:

SQL Server 2016의에서 새로운 기능New in SQL Server 2016

AMO는 SQL Server 2016에서 여러 어셈블리로 리팩터링 되었습니다.In SQL Server 2016, AMO is refactored into multiple assemblies. 제네릭 클래스와 같은 서버, 데이터베이스 및 역할에는 Microsoft.AnalysisServices.Core Namespace입니다.Generic classes such as Server, Database, and Roles are in the Microsoft.AnalysisServices.Core Namespace. 다차원 전용 Api에 남아 Microsoft.AnalysisServices Namespace합니다.Multidimensional-specific APIs remain in Microsoft.AnalysisServices Namespace.

사용자 지정 스크립트와 AMO의 이전 버전에 대해 작성 된 응용 프로그램은 수정 하지 않으면 작업할 계속 됩니다.Custom scripts and applications written against earlier versions of AMO will continue to work with no modification. 그러나 스크립트가 있는 응용 프로그램 SQL Server 2016를 대상으로 하는 구체적으로, 또는 사용자 지정 솔루션을 다시 작성 하는 경우 해야 프로젝트에 새 어셈블리 및 네임 스페이스를 추가 합니다.However, if you have script or applications that target SQL Server 2016 specifically, or if you need to rebuild a custom solution, be sure to add the new assembly and namespace to your project.

관련 항목:See Also

스크립팅 언어 ( Analysis Services를 사용 하 여 개발 ASSL ) Analysis Services에서 XMLA를 사용 하 여 개발Developing with Analysis Services Scripting Language (ASSL) Developing with XMLA in Analysis Services